About the role
AIR Communities is seeking a Maintenance Technician to join our dedicated team at Creekside Apartment Homes in Denver, CO. This role involves providing excellent service to residents and assisting team members, with responsibilities ranging from apartment turns to troubleshooting and repairing various systems.
Responsibilities
- Provide excellent service to residents and assistance to team members.
- Follow AIR’s process for completing basic apartment turns to make apartments ready for new residents.
- Complete resident requested repairs and routine maintenance under general direction.
- May provide functional/technical direction and training to other Maintenance Technicians.
- May assist with managing vendor quality and performing move-in/move-out inspections.
- Responsibilities vary based on team member skillset and community needs.
Qualifications
- At least 2 years of maintenance experience, preferably in some form of facilities or building environment.
- Proficient skills in at least two technical trades (plumbing, electrical, appliance repair, HVAC, carpentry, etc.).
- Able to work a flexible schedule including evenings, weekends, 7-day work weeks, and on-call shifts.
- Reliable mode of transportation to respond to emergency service requests.
- Comfortable with physical activity and moving heavy equipment.
- Ability to read, write, and speak English.
